Festive Sugar Cookie Wreaths

Prep Time 1 hour
Cook Time 10 minutes
Chilling Time 1 hour
Total Time 2 hours 10 minutes
Servings: 24 cookies
Course: Dessert
Cuisine: American
Calories: 150

Ingredients
  

For the Cookie Dough
  • 3 cups all-purpose flour
  • 1 cup unsalted butter softened
  • 1 cup granulated sugar
  • 2 large eggs
  • 1 tablespoon vanilla extract
  • 1 teaspoon baking powder
  • 1/2 teaspoon salt
For Decorating
  • 2 cups powdered sugar
  • 2-4 tablespoons milk or cream to thin the icing
  • 1 bottle food coloring green, red, or your choice
  • 1 cup festive sprinkles
  • 1 teaspoon optional: almond or peppermint extract

Equipment

  • mixing bowl
  • electric mixer
  • baking sheet
  • Rolling pin
  • Cookie Cutters
  • Wire rack

Method
 

How to Make Festive Sugar Cookie Wreaths
  1. Beat softened butter with granulated sugar until light and fluffy, about 2–3 minutes.
  2. Beat in eggs one at a time, followed by vanilla extract, until mixture is smooth and glossy.
  3. Whisk flour, baking powder, and salt in another bowl, then slowly add to butter mixture on low speed.
  4. Shape dough into a disk, wrap in plastic, and chill in fridge for at least 1 hour.
  5. Preheat oven to 350°F. Roll dough to 1/4-inch thickness, cutting circles for wreath shapes.
  6. Arrange cookies on parchment-lined baking sheets. Bake for 8–10 minutes until edges are golden.
  7. Let cookies cool on baking sheets for 5 minutes, then transfer to a wire rack to cool completely.
  8. Whisk powdered sugar with a splash of milk or cream until smooth, adding food coloring to tint.
  9. Spread icing over cooled cookies and sprinkle with festive decorations while icing is still wet.

Notes

Chill dough thoroughly for best results and store in an airtight container to maintain freshness.
